The Denver Nuggets (0-1) play the Phoenix Suns (1-1) at 9 p.m. ET on Saturday, October 25, 2025. The matchup airs on ALT, KTVD, AZFamily, and Suns+.

The Nuggets are a double-digit favorite against the Suns when the Nuggets and the Suns square off. The Nuggets are favored by 13 points. The over/under for the matchup is set at 233.5.
